Oh Canada Part Two

I am painting the snow bunting in its winter plumage. Just like everything else in Canada during the winter months, this bird has many shades of whites and buffs. There is really no exactness to the specific colors on the bird, nor is there an exact pattern to the colorations the bird exhibits.

My suggestion is to find a couple photos of a specimen that you like, and paint what you see. I can’t think of any other species of bird that exhibits such a variety of patterns and colorations as the winter snow bunting. This is a bird that should be very fun to paint. Don’t worry about how anyone else paints. Just take a deep breath and enjoy yourself!
